These are a series of postings from The How to Geek on how to remove the Spyware and Malware that get on ones computer.
Spyware and Malware are one of the largest culprits for computers becoming slow and "messed up". I should be grateful because it generates work for me but it also causes unhappy clients.
Here are the links to the removal methods. I hope you don't need them.
